Structure and Function
Precision splined shafts combine transmission and connection functions with precisely machined splines that ensure high-precision torque transmission and maintain coaxiality between shaft and mating components. Some designs integrate gear structures for rotational speed and torque conversion, enabling multi-axis synchronized transmission.
Manufacturing and Characteristics
Produced using high-precision CNC machining equipment with spline tooth form and directional errors controlled at micrometer levels. Gear tooth surfaces undergo finishing processes like grinding for low transmission noise and high efficiency. Components are crafted from premium alloy steels (40Cr, 20CrMnTi) with heat treatment processes including quenching, tempering, carburizing, and quenching to ensure high strength, exceptional wear resistance, and fatigue endurance.
